> Just uploaded version 2.2b of Carchat to:
>
> <ftp://ftp.diy-efi.org/incoming/carchat22.zip>
>
> The new version contains many new features -
>
> User definable:
> Request commands
> echoing of requests
> # diagnostic data bytes expected back
> # response bytes
> checksum usage
>
> Custom gauge placement and creations, byte definitions, and formulas.
>
> The biggest change has been dynamic gauge creation and placements. You're
> no longer locked into specific gauges or where they are. You can even edit
> the display characteristics of the gauges. I've also added capabilities
> for detecting minimum and maximum values. It should also be more generic
> for different ecu's and diagnostic data streams, as long as rs-232 is used
> as the communication medium. I've included an $8D, 8192baud AUJP display
> that's ready to use. This is what I used during development. If anyone
> gets it to work on other setups, please let me know.
>
> Remember this is still beta software, so I'm sure there's bound to be
> problems somewhere. Feedback greatly appreciated.
>
> Oh, this is windows 95/98 software. Untested on anything else. Currently
> doesn't work on ecu interfaces that steal power from the computer. Use 12V
> instead.
